> But: Something as big as a new TP would always be expected to live in
> the "master" branch for a while where adventurous users could
> experiment with it and shake out the bugs.
> The "Released" versions are meant to be tested and known-good.
>
> 2.6 will introduce the things introduced to Master since the 2.5
> release (which was 31st March 2012, quite a long time ago).
> This includes things such as G-code remapping (including Python access
> to interp state), a couple of new GUIs (gscreen and gmoccapy) and some
> more HAL components.
